Winner
CPU虛擬化技術(shù):單CPU模擬多CPU系統(tǒng)
我們在選購CPU的時候,對于這項CPU虛擬化技術(shù)的支持,通常并沒不在意,因為這是我們?nèi)粘?yīng)用所接觸不到的環(huán)節(jié),不過對于一些資深人員而言,虛擬化技術(shù)并不陌生。這項技術(shù)在傳統(tǒng)的大型機和uNlx系統(tǒng)上早已普及,但因為桌面處理器大都使用的是x86架構(gòu),這決定了在其之上使用硬件級虛擬化技術(shù)的難度。
兩大CPU巨頭Intel和AMD都想方設(shè)法在虛擬化領(lǐng)域中占得先機,但是AMD的虛擬化技術(shù)在時間上要比lntel落后幾個月。Intel自2005年末開始便在產(chǎn)品線中推廣應(yīng)用VT虛擬化技術(shù),且在一些主流產(chǎn)品中開始支持這一技術(shù)。相比Intel來講,AMD也已經(jīng)發(fā)布了支持VT虛擬化技術(shù)的一系列處理器,并且絕大多數(shù)的主流處理器都支持,這點明顯要比lntel厚道一些。
有一說一:
在選購處理器的同時,這個CPU虛擬化功能對于主流玩家而言,根本毫無意義,我們在實際購買這些產(chǎn)品時,不要因為少了這項功能而拒之門外,因為產(chǎn)品在性能上其實相比同類并沒有損失,但價格上卻相Eb有虛擬化技術(shù)的產(chǎn)品有不少的優(yōu)勢。
CPU防病毒技術(shù):一定程度上保障系統(tǒng)安全
提到防病毒問題,我們首先聯(lián)想到的是一系列的殺毒軟件,但是相信有不少人并不知道,其實CPU硬件本身也有防病毒技術(shù)。曾幾何時,AMD和Intel都為各自的CPU推廣一個概念硬件防毒。頓時在主流64bit處理器中,所謂的硬件防病毒成為了標(biāo)準(zhǔn)配置,CPU的硬件防毒功能是如何實現(xiàn)的呢?其實各家的硬件防毒技術(shù)有不同的稱謂,AMD稱之為Ehanced Virus Protection(EVP),而Intel則命名為Excute Disable Bit(EDB)。但不管叫什么,它們的原理都是大同小異。嚴(yán)格來說,目前CPU廠商在CPU內(nèi)部集成的防毒技術(shù)不能稱之為“硬件防毒”。首先,無論是Intel的EDB還是AMD的EVP,它們都是采用硬軟結(jié)合的方式工作的,都必須搭配相關(guān)的操作系統(tǒng)和軟件才能實現(xiàn);其次,EDB和EVP它們都是為了防止因為內(nèi)存緩沖區(qū)溢出而導(dǎo)致系統(tǒng)或應(yīng)用軟件崩潰,而這內(nèi)存緩沖區(qū)溢出有可能是惡意代碼(病毒)所為,也有可能是應(yīng)用程序設(shè)計的缺陷所致(無意識的),因此我們將其稱之為“防緩沖區(qū)溢出攻擊”更為恰當(dāng)些。
有一說一:
首先CPU防毒并不等同于殺毒軟件的功效,因為它是為了防止因內(nèi)存緩沖區(qū)溢出,導(dǎo)致系統(tǒng)或應(yīng)用軟件崩潰而設(shè)計。這內(nèi)存緩沖區(qū)溢出有可能是惡意代碼(病毒)所為,并不擁有類似防止木馬或是其他類型病毒的功能,所以我們開啟CPU防毒功能之外,還要安裝最新的殺毒軟件,這才是雙保險,目前可以開啟CPU防毒我們常用的系統(tǒng)是沖sP2/Vista。
在一般玩家看來,CPU速度可以越來越快,巔峰紀(jì)錄也在不斷刷新,難道CPU除了超頻再超頻、提速再提速以外,就沒有其他方面可讓我們談?wù)撘环?答案肯定是有的,其實在技術(shù)層面上,CPU還有很多應(yīng)用值得我們?nèi)ヌ接?,只是有些地方太深奧,有些技術(shù)我們不常接觸,或是已經(jīng)使用而未注意罷了。下面就帶大家了解一下CPU背后鮮為人知的故事,讓你全面解讀CPU附加技術(shù)應(yīng)用。
CPU節(jié)能技術(shù):全面降低整機功耗及噪音
說起CPU節(jié)能,就是讓電腦空閑狀態(tài)下,主動降低CPU主頻和電壓等,最終實現(xiàn)節(jié)能效果的技術(shù)。但是不少萊鳥或是超頻玩家,總會去主動關(guān)閉這項功能(有的主板默認(rèn)是開啟的),菜鳥想法當(dāng)然是看見主頻降低,心理會受到影響,擔(dān)心電腦變慢等等因素,而超頻玩家,則考慮到CPU節(jié)能可能會影響超頻成績,所以選擇關(guān)閉。但究竟CPU節(jié)能技術(shù)是否會影響CPU性能和超頻性能呢?其實CPU節(jié)能技術(shù)的雛形是由Intel提出并采用在筆記本上的,名為speedstep節(jié)能技術(shù),采用此技術(shù)的CPU有兩種不同的工作模式:使用Ac電源時的最高性能模式和使用電池時的電池優(yōu)化模式,筆記本電腦根據(jù)電源情況自動切換工作模式,也就是說,當(dāng)使用Ac電源或電池驅(qū)動時,自動對CDU的工作電壓和工作頻率進行切換。而AMD臺式機CPU的節(jié)能技術(shù)名為Cool‘nQuiet,這是第一種用于桌面處理器的節(jié)能技術(shù),從技術(shù)上而論,它在提供卓越節(jié)能效果的同時讓用戶不會感覺到會有太明顯的性能下降,這點顯得非常人性化。
有一說一:
對于CPU節(jié)能技術(shù),我們一般都選擇開啟比較好,不僅節(jié)約能源,就連CPU風(fēng)扇噪音也由于溫度的降低而變小,至于影響性能的說法,我們在多方證實下,可能會出現(xiàn)可以忽略不計的性能損失,其實節(jié)能和超頻并不沖突。
SSE4指令集應(yīng)用:為多媒體而生的CPU興奮劑
經(jīng)過多年的發(fā)展,多媒體指令集已經(jīng)成為CPU密不可分的一部分。每次有新的CDU出來,我們也習(xí)慣了用CPU—z檢測一下它有沒有添加什么新的指令集。從應(yīng)用環(huán)境來看,3D影像越來越復(fù)雜,視頻編碼的壓縮率越來越高,都對CPU提出了更高的要求。CPU中的指令集雖然不起眼,但是在CPU的運算中有重要加速作用,尤其是編碼方面,若使用的軟件對CPU的指令集有優(yōu)化,那么cDu的運算效能較無指令集優(yōu)化運行速度有很大提升。SSE指令集作為Intel的頂梁柱,重要性不言而喻。每次的SSE指令集升級,都牽動著英特爾不少心血,除了自身研發(fā)指令集外,如何能讓眾多軟件支持新指令集是更為關(guān)鍵的問題。
lntel的酷睿架構(gòu)以后的處理器就全面支持最新的SSE4(流式單指令多數(shù)據(jù)擴張)指令集,其包含了54條新指令,其中的47條指令在woIfaale/Penryn上實現(xiàn),被稱作SSE 4.1,SSE4除了擴展lnlelEMT64指令外,還針對高清編碼、播放、圖形渲染,三維渲染和3D游戲應(yīng)用進行了多方面改進,使得產(chǎn)品的性能得到大幅提升。
有一說一:
這里要注意的是,每一代的指令集并不是互相替代的關(guān)系,而是互為補充的關(guān)系。并不是說這款軟件支持SSE4.1。相比另一款采用MMX的軟件,前者的性能就一定要高,連Intel也提醒開發(fā)者,請不要忽視MMX,因為它的速度在某些情況下要比SSE更快。